Pre-Recording Checklist

Before you start recording your Zoom session, make sure you have the following:

  • A stable internet connection
  • A webcam or camera with a good quality video feed
  • A microphone that picks up your voice clearly
  • A computer or mobile device with a compatible operating system
  • The Zoom app installed on your device
  • A clear understanding of what you want to achieve from recording your session

Tips and Tricks

Here are some additional tips and tricks to help you record a successful Zoom session:

  • Use a stable internet connection: A stable internet connection is essential for a successful recording. Make sure your internet connection is fast and reliable.
  • Use a high-quality webcam or camera: A high-quality webcam or camera will ensure that your video feed is clear and crisp.
  • Use a good microphone: A good microphone will ensure that your audio is clear and loud.
  • Test your recording: Before you start recording, test your audio and video settings to ensure that everything is working properly.

Common Recording Issues

Here are some common recording issues you may encounter:

  • Audio issues: If you’re having trouble with your audio, try adjusting the audio levels or using a different microphone.
  • Video issues: If you’re having trouble with your video, try adjusting the video settings or using a different webcam or camera.
  • Recording not starting: If your recording doesn’t start, try restarting the recording process or checking your internet connection.
